前端效能革命:高效工具链实战秘籍
|
在现代前端开发中,工具链的效率直接决定了项目的迭代速度与团队协作质量。一个高效、稳定的工具链不仅能减少重复劳动,还能显著提升代码质量和构建性能。 Webpack 作为传统打包工具的代表,虽功能强大,但配置复杂且构建速度较慢。如今,Vite 已成为新项目首选。它基于原生 ES 模块,实现按需编译,启动速度极快,热更新几乎瞬时完成,特别适合开发阶段使用。
AI模拟效果图,仅供参考 对于大型项目,构建时间仍是痛点。通过启用分包策略(code splitting)和懒加载机制,可有效降低初始包体积。结合 Rollup 优化输出,进一步压缩资源,提升首屏加载效率。静态资源处理也需讲究技巧。图片、字体等资源应通过 CDN 加载,并配合自动压缩与格式转换(如 WebP 替代 PNG/JPG)。借助 imagemin、sharp 等插件,可在构建阶段自动优化图像大小,兼顾画质与性能。 代码质量同样不可忽视。ESLint 结合 Prettier 能统一代码风格,避免因格式问题引发的合并冲突。引入 Husky 与 lint-staged,可在提交前自动检查代码,确保每一行都符合规范。 部署环节也应自动化。通过 CI/CD 流水线(如 GitHub Actions、GitLab CI),实现一键构建、测试与发布。结合版本控制与环境变量管理,可轻松应对多环境部署需求。 性能监控不能遗漏。集成 Sentry 等错误追踪工具,实时捕获前端异常;使用 Lighthouse 进行定期性能评估,持续优化用户体验。 高效的工具链不是一蹴而就的,而是通过持续迭代与实践打磨而成。选择合适的工具、合理配置流程、建立标准化规范,才是前端效能革命的核心所在。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

